"Demon-Slaying Sword Technique, Dawnbreaker Slash!"
Di Haoran struck without hesitation, unleashing a devastating sword beam straight toward the Beast Lord's direction. His intent was clear—to force the Beast Lord out and settle the battle once and for all.
Yet, it was not the Beast Lord who responded.
Instead, the Lion Heart King stepped forward. "Lion's Roar!"
A tremendous sonic wave erupted, dispersing Di Haoran's slash. The Lion Heart King's body radiated a golden brilliance as he surged forward, charging straight at Di Haoran.
The two clashed, their battle igniting the battlefield.
With Di Haoran's attack, the other Great Ascension cultivators also joined the fray. They believed the Beast Lord would eventually intervene.
By now, the battle had raged for an entire day, and with Jiang Ningshu's arrival, any further probing was unnecessary.
The demon beast elites rushed into combat, but they were vastly outnumbered in terms of Great Ascension experts, suffering heavy losses almost instantly.
One could say the turning point was all because of Jiang Ningshu.
Her appearance escalated the conflict to new heights.
The world trembled—mountains split, the earth cracked, and violent clashes erupted everywhere. The demon beast army was instantly overwhelmed.
Jiang Ningshu was undoubtedly the most formidable presence on the battlefield. A single swing of her sword slaughtered countless demon beasts.
She advanced relentlessly toward the Beast Lord, cutting down any beast in her path.
If the Beast Lord refused to face her? Then she would slaughter his entire army.
At that moment, Nangong Xiyun appeared beside her. "Where's Su Luo?"
"Can't you look for him yourself? We're in the middle of a battle."
"I was just asking." Nangong Xiyun had merely wanted to check in—it had been a while since she last saw him.
"Don’t tell me you can’t handle this thing, so you brought him along?" Jiang Ningshu pointed at the demon beast before them.
The Leopard Speed King had followed closely, his eyes wary as he observed Jiang Ningshu. The moment she pointed at him, his instincts screamed danger, and he instinctively retreated.
Nangong Xiyun was incensed—this was outright mockery.
"Don’t joke around. I’ll finish him off in no time."
Refusing to be belittled, Nangong Xiyun resumed her battle against the Leopard Speed King.
Jiang Ningshu pressed forward. Her target was singular—none of the others were worthy opponents.
The already struggling demon beast army now faced utter devastation.
The Grand Priest ceased his mental manipulations, pondering how to salvage the situation.
He hadn’t anticipated Jiang Ningshu’s arrival at this critical moment.
Against her, even he was powerless.
Then, the Beast Lord appeared.
"Beast Lord..." the Grand Priest murmured.
"I know. Leave her to me."
The Beast Lord had nearly fully recovered. Against an opponent like Jiang Ningshu, only he stood a chance.
If the Grand Priest faced her, he could only buy time—victory was impossible.
Seeing the Beast Lord, the Grand Priest felt a wave of relief.
Yes, with him here, they would not lose.
The Beast Lord soared through the air, landing before Jiang Ningshu.
The moment their auras clashed, an explosive shockwave erupted, sending nearby demon beasts flying before they could react.
The Beast Lord’s expression was solemn. "Demon Lord Jiang Ningshu."
He had heard of her reputation, and now, witnessing her power firsthand, he understood why.
But his confidence in himself was unshaken—he believed he would not lose.
"I am no longer the Demon Lord." Jiang Ningshu raised the Heavenly Demon Sword high.
The already chaotic surroundings grew even more turbulent.
An overwhelming surge of demonic energy erupted from her body, like a raging black tide.
The heavens darkened—winds howled, thunder roared, and the sky churned with storm clouds.
The Heavenly Demon Sword pulsed with terrifying energy, as if a demon god had descended upon the world.
The sword was an ancient relic of the Heavenly Demon Sect, its might beyond question.
But now, Jiang Ningshu’s own strength was equally formidable.
The Beast Lord’s expression shifted. Starting with full power right away?
Jiang Ningshu’s stance made it clear—she was preparing a devastating strike.
Wasn’t it customary to test the waters first?
If this was how she fought, so be it.
The Beast Lord remained silent, but his body suddenly expanded, muscles bulging as eerie, living patterns crawled across his skin.
These markings pulsed with sinister energy, as if woven from ancient curses and forbidden power.
They twisted and coiled like a grotesque tapestry of darkness.
"Heavenly Demon Blood Moon!" Jiang Ningshu swung her sword down.
"Demon God Sky Shatter!" The Beast Lord countered with a mighty punch.
Sword and fist collided.
For a brief moment, the world fell silent—then erupted once more.
The force of their clash surpassed every other battle on the battlefield.
Opening with ultimate techniques—was this how Transcendents fought?
The human cultivators wisely kept their distance. Getting caught in that storm would be fatal.
Fortunately, Jiang Ningshu had engaged the Beast Lord deep within the demon beast ranks. Had they fought near the North Heavenly Gate, the aftermath alone would have reduced it to rubble.
After the exchange, Jiang Ningshu and the Beast Lord vanished.
Not literally—they were still fighting, but their speed was beyond mortal perception.
Jiang Ningshu fought without restraint, holding nothing back.
She unleashed her demonic energy recklessly, as if she had an endless supply.
The Beast Lord was baffled. Wasn’t she supposed to be human? Why was she more savage than a demon beast?
No probing, no caution—just pure, unrelenting force.
Didn’t she fear losing?
As the pinnacle fighters of their respective races, the death of either would have catastrophic consequences.
Shouldn’t she be more cautious?
Unless… she was certain of victory?
The thought enraged the Beast Lord. Did she look down on him?
Fine. If she wanted brutality, he would match her.
In a contest of savagery, he would not lose.
Jiang Ningshu, however, wasn’t overthinking it.
With Su Luo as her safety net, she fought without hesitation.
Win or lose—it didn’t matter. She had no psychological burden.
The other Great Ascension experts wanted to assist her, but the sheer ferocity of the battle kept them at bay.
They feared being caught in the crossfire.
They would have to wait until Jiang Ningshu and the Beast Lord exhausted themselves before joining.
Jiang Ningshu disengaged, preparing another ultimate technique.
The Beast Lord didn’t interrupt—instead, he gathered his own power.
In raw strength, he refused to be outmatched by a human.
Jiang Ningshu could have fought with finesse, but overwhelming force was her preference.
Even if she couldn’t overpower the Beast Lord, she would still clash head-on.
With Su Luo backing her, she abandoned all caution.
"Heavenly Demon’s Judgment!"
The Beast Lord roared. "Demon God’s Axe!"
This time, Jiang Ningshu gained the slightest edge.
The Beast Lord refused to accept it, gathering power once more.
But Jiang Ningshu was already preparing her next strike before the last had even ended—faster than the Beast Lord could react.
Staring at her, the Beast Lord was at a loss for words.
Just what kind of human was this? She was even more reckless than him!
